My 07 5.7 has developed a noise I can only describe as a rattle that I only notice while at steady highway speeds. Sounds like the pinging noise you could get with bad gas , but just keeps pretty much steady not louder when accelerating. Also do not hear it at lower speeds around streets. Motor was replaced under warranty about 30k miles ago due to dropped valve seat, new engine not rebuild.
Cant hear anything while sitting even revving motor. Other than the noise motor is running fine, no codes.
The dust shields on the front brakes tend to rot away and then rattle. To check, turn wheels all the way to the outside and grab the dust shield and see if it rattles. Check other side the same way.
Also, the guts of a catalytic converter can rattle as well, but I've not heard of too many instances of that happening.
Make sure pipes are not hitting cross brace under car.
